Output 9a44a21db23a5ba298bad6267cb29cfdee44139c662484c7243117c3efa20015:3

value
143076016
script pubkey
OP_0 OP_PUSHBYTES_32 ef79d4a5931df6a77d252f755b2a2224977a2883b54dd3f912e9cd1ef9b73e7c
address
bc1qaauaffvnrhm2wlf99a64k23zyjth52yrk4xa87gja8x3a7dh8e7qethu9p
transaction
9a44a21db23a5ba298bad6267cb29cfdee44139c662484c7243117c3efa20015
spent
true